Abstract: Hypermedia applications use multimedia objects that arelinked to each other via some application logic. Also,hypermedia applications can potentially become verystorage intensive because of the nature of data inthem. Hierarchical storage systems are an excellent wayto store large hypermedia applications. In this paperwe look, at the problem of placing multimedia objectsin a hierarchical storage system so that theirretrieval meets the needs of the application while atthe same time keeping storage intensive data on cheaperstorage. We use an abstract hierarchy approach alongwith an enhancement of the relationship managementmethodology to prose a framework for the design ofhypermedia applications. The abstract hierarchyconsists of a hierarchy of abstracts growing in sizeand linked together. The intrinsic nature of theabstract hierarchy makes it possible to map it easilyto both the hierarchical storage system and thehypermedia application paradigm. In this framework, thedesigner can determine where each abstract of theapplication can be placed on the storage system. !11
